Email Snooze Best Practices: When Snoozing Helps and When It Becomes Procrastination

Email Snooze Best Practices: When Snoozing Helps and When It Becomes Procrastination glossary thumbnail

Email snooze can boost productivity when used correctly. Learn rules for snoozing, common mistakes, and how to build a clean snooze workflow.

Email snooze hides a message temporarily and brings it back when you’re ready to act. Used well, snooze keeps your inbox focused. Used poorly, it becomes a hiding place for hard tasks.

A clean snooze workflow has rules: snooze only when you have a clear future time to act, add a short note about the next step, and avoid snoozing the same thread repeatedly. If something requires work, schedule it and snooze the email until that time.
